Code Snippet of Lambda Function to add partitions into Glue Metadata Catalog using Boto3
import boto3
import urllib.parse
import os
import copy
def create_glue_partition_handler(event, context):
for record in event['Records']:
try:
source_bucket = record['s3']['bucket']['name']
source_key = urllib.parse.unquote_plus(
record['s3']['object']['key'], encoding='utf-8')
source_file_name = os.path.basename(source_key)
# Extract the Glue Database and Table name from Environment Variables
DATABASE_NAME = os.environ['GLUE_DATABASE_NAME']
TABLE_NAME = os.environ['GLUE_TABLE_NAME']
# Assuming object key is folder_name/YYYY/MM/DD/HH/sample.json
partitions_values = source_key.split('/')[1:-1] # Remove the folder name at front and filename at the end
print(partitions_values) # Output: [‘YYYY’, ‘MM', ‘DD’, ‘HH']
# Initialise the Glue client using Boto 3
glue_client = boto3.client('glue')
try:
# Check if the partition already exists. If yes, skip adding it again
get_partition_response = glue_client.get_partition(
DatabaseName=DATABASE_NAME,
TableName=TABLE_NAME,
PartitionValues=partitions_values
)
print(‘Glue partition already exists.')
except Exception as e:
# Check if the exception is EntityNotFoundException. If yes, go ahead and create parition
if type(e).__name__ == 'EntityNotFoundException':
print('Retrieve Table Details:')
get_table_response = glue_client.get_table(
DatabaseName=DATABASE_NAME,
Name=TABLE_NAME
)
# Extract the existing storage descriptor and Create custom storage descriptor with new partition location
storage_descriptor = get_table_response['Table']['StorageDescriptor']
custom_storage_descriptor = copy.deepcopy(storage_descriptor)
custom_storage_descriptor['Location'] = storage_descriptor['Location'] + "/".join(partitions_values) + '/'
# Create new Glue partition in the Glue Data Catalog
create_partition_response = glue_client.create_partition(
DatabaseName=DATABASE_NAME,
TableName=TABLE_NAME,
PartitionInput={
'Values': partitions_values,
'StorageDescriptor': custom_storage_descriptor
}
)
print('Glue partition created successfully.')
else:
# Handle exception as per your business requirements
print(e)
except Exception as e:
# Handle exception as per your business requirements
print(e)
